pub fn set_drag_threshold(&self, x_threshold: i32, y_threshold: i32)
[src]
Sets the horizontal and vertical drag thresholds that must be
cleared by the pointer before self
can begin the dragging.
If x_threshold
or y_threshold
are set to -1 then the default
drag threshold stored in the Settings:dnd-drag-threshold
property of Settings
will be used.
x_threshold
a distance on the horizontal axis, in pixels, or
-1 to use the default drag threshold from Settings
y_threshold
a distance on the vertical axis, in pixels, or
-1 to use the default drag threshold from Settings

pub fn get_property_x_drag_threshold(&self) -> i32
[src]
The horizontal threshold, in pixels, that the cursor must travel in order to begin a drag action.
When set to a positive value, DragAction
will only emit
DragAction::drag-begin
if the pointer has moved
horizontally at least of the given amount of pixels since
the button press event.
When set to -1, DragAction
will use the default threshold
stored in the Settings:dnd-drag-threshold
property of
Settings
.
When read, this property will always return a valid drag threshold, either as set or the default one.

pub fn connect_drag_motion<F>(&self, f: F) -> SignalHandlerId where
F: 'static + Fn(&Self, &Actor, f32, f32),
[src]
F: 'static + Fn(&Self, &Actor, f32, f32),
The ::drag-motion signal is emitted for each motion event after
the DragAction::drag-begin
signal has been emitted.
The components of the distance between the press event and the
latest motion event are computed in the actor’s coordinate space,
to take into account eventual transformations. If you want the
stage coordinates of the latest motion event you can use
DragActionExt::get_motion_coords
.
The default handler of the signal will call ActorExt::move_by
either on actor
or, if set, of DragAction:drag-handle
using
the delta_x
and delta_y
components of the dragging motion. If you
want to override the default behaviour, you can connect to the
DragAction::drag-progress
signal and return false
from the
handler.
actor
the Actor
attached to the action
delta_x
the X component of the distance between the press event that began the dragging and the current position of the pointer, as of the latest motion event
delta_y
the Y component of the distance between the press event that began the dragging and the current position of the pointer, as of the latest motion event
pub fn connect_drag_progress<F>(&self, f: F) -> SignalHandlerId where
F: 'static + Fn(&Self, &Actor, f32, f32) -> bool,
[src]
F: 'static + Fn(&Self, &Actor, f32, f32) -> bool,
The ::drag-progress signal is emitted for each motion event after
the DragAction::drag-begin
signal has been emitted.
The components of the distance between the press event and the
latest motion event are computed in the actor’s coordinate space,
to take into account eventual transformations. If you want the
stage coordinates of the latest motion event you can use
DragActionExt::get_motion_coords
.
The default handler will emit DragAction::drag-motion
,
if DragAction::drag-progress
emission returns true
.
actor
the Actor
attached to the action
delta_x
the X component of the distance between the press event that began the dragging and the current position of the pointer, as of the latest motion event
delta_y
the Y component of the distance between the press event that began the dragging and the current position of the pointer, as of the latest motion event
Returns
true
if the drag should continue, and false
if it should be stopped.
